Rudich has more than 17 years of experience in the accounting profession. He joined Windes & McClaughry in 1999. “Jeff is a solid addition to our partner group and has earned the respect and confidence of the firm and our clients with his strong technical and management skills,” says John Di Carlo, managing partner of Windes & McClaughry Accountancy Corporation. “I couldn’t be more pleased with Jeff’s performance over the past 12 years and he certainly has earned this well-deserved promotion.”
Rudich focuses on tax planning and compliance for both individuals and businesses. His expertise includes corporate purchase and sale transactions, cost segregation studies for real property owners, and multi-entity business strategies. Rudich serves businesses in a variety of industries, including construction, manufacturing, professional services, and real estate. He has a master of science degree in taxation from Golden Gate University and a bachelor of science degree in business economics from the University of California, Santa Barbara. He is a Certified Public Accountant and a member of the American Institute of Certified Public Accountants (AICPA) and California Society of Certified Public Accountants (CalCPA).
With 85 years in business, Windes & McClaughry has 19 partners and more than 140 employees in four offices located in Long Beach, Irvine, Torrance, and Los Angeles. The firm offers a full range of services, including: audit and assurance, cost segregation, employee benefits, estate and trust planning, human resources recruiting and consulting, and tax planning, consulting, and compliance. The firm focuses on the needs of both publicly traded and privately held businesses, exempt organizations, qualified retirement plans, and high-net-worth individuals.
